Albuterol vs Loratadine
## Albuterol vs Loratadine: Overview
This comparison examines the pharmacological differences between **Albuterol** and **Loratadine**.
## Mechanism of Action
**Albuterol**: Selective beta-2 adrenergic receptor agonist causing bronchodilation.
**Loratadine**: Second-generation H1 antihistamine with minimal CNS effects.
## Pharmacokinetics
**Half-life**: Albuterol — 3-8 hours; Loratadine — 8 hours.
## Chemical Properties
**Molecular Formula**: Albuterol — C13H21NO3; Loratadine — C22H23ClN2O2.
**Molecular Weight**: Albuterol — 239.3110 g/mol; Loratadine — 382.8800 g/mol.
**Type**: Albuterol — Small molecule; Loratadine — Small molecule.
